#c1a1b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1a1b0 is composed of 75.7% red, 63.1%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 331.9 degrees, a saturation of 20.5% and a lightness of 69.4%. #c1a1b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#834361.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c1a1b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1a1b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b5adb1 is the less saturated color, while #fd65ac is the most saturated one.
